Evidence Technician

Perform a variety of laboratory tests and related analyses to assist in crime detection; collect, analyze and compare evidence for forensic application. Identify physiological fluids including blood and semen and determine appropriate species; type fluids in hematological groups.

Make microscopic comparisons of variations in ballistics and tool marks. Identify and make comparisons of paint, glass, minerals, fibers and other items. Perform analysis of drugs, poisons, fillers and related materials. Perform handwriting analysis to determine whether authentic or forged; detect erasures, additions and alterations in handwriting; make comparisons of paper and writing.

Basic principles and practices of criminal investigations, identification and analysis. Pertinent Federal, State and local laws, codes and regulations pertaining to evidence, and arrest and prosecution of criminals.

Safe Work practices and occupational hazards of the job. Methods and practices of handwriting comparison. Uses, maintenance and care of a variety of laboratory analyses and physical comparisons to assist in crime detection.

Successfully interact and communicate with police officers and other police personnel. Communicate clearly and concisely. Effectively deal with personal danger which may include exposure to hazardous chemicals, drugs and poisons.

Knowledge of: Mississippi Criminal law including Mississippi Penal Code, Mississippi Code of Criminal Procedure and Mississippi Family Code, Courtroom procedures, Police investigative resources, procedures and methods, organization and functions of other Police Department divisions.

Ability to: prepare detailed technical reports regarding findings and conclusions, respond to requests and inquiries from investigators, other police department personnel and the general public, testify in court as an expert witness. Two years of experience comparable to that of a Criminalist I in the City of Jackson. Equivalent to a Bachelor's degree from an accredited college with major course work in Chemistry, Biology or related field.
